Join AlUla Club as a Safety & Security Manager!
We are seeking a dedicated and experienced professional to lead our safety and security operations across all club facilities, stadiums, and fan events.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Develop, implement, and maintain safety and security policies and procedures.
  • Conduct regular risk assessments and stadium audits to identify vulnerabilities.
  • Oversee safety and crowd management for all matches and events.
  • Lead incident response and crisis management plans.
  • Coordinate with local authorities to enhance security and emergencies readiness.
  • Train facility and match-day staff on safety procedures.
  • Monitor and respond to security incidents during events.
  • Maintain accurate records of safety inspections and incident logs.
  • Stay informed on industry best practices related to stadium security.

Requirements:
  • Bachelor’s degree in safety management or security management.
  • Minimum of 8 years’ experience in safety and security, preferably in sports or events.
  • Strong understanding of crowd dynamics and emergency planning.
  • Excellent leadership and crisis management skills.
  • Familiarity with stadium operations and fan engagement environments.
